Changes:
snort (2.3.3-5) unstable; urgency=low
.
* Updated Build-Dependencies to use libmysqlclient15-dev instead of the
old libmysqlclient10 library (Closes: #356706)
* Add a 'DEBIAN_SNORT_SEND_STATS' option (controlled by debconf) to allow
users to define if snort should send daily stats. Users that want to
change the frequency should manually move over the cron.daily script
to other cron.XXX locations (Closes: #353035)
* Updated debconf translations:
- Dutch translation with patch provided by Peter Vandenabeele
- Spanish Debconf translation ('send_stats' template)
* Do not indent '@' in the e-mail of users that receive the stats (Closes: #335803)
* Preliminary code (only in snort.config) to detect if the default interface
is up when configuring Snort, the Debconf question priority is raised if
the interface is not up or it does not exist and the user is pestered
if he still provides an invalid answer (unless he doesn't see the
question, which is the case if running with debconf priority set to
'high', in this case, we bail out)
Note: will introduce this in the DB packages after it gets some testing
out there.
* Change the Debconf priority of the note that warns that the configuration
is not working to 'critical' (was 'high')
* Acknowledge NMU made by Margarita:
* Drop automake1.6 dependency in Build-Depends (Closes: #335143)
* Updated config.guess and config.sub with the latest versions available
to prevent FTBFS on GNU/k*BSD (Closes: #342446)
* Updated german debconf translation with patch provided by Erik Schanze
(Closes: #345855)
